      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i,&lt;BR /&gt;I have 1 TEST VMS Server that I have VMS 8.3 installed on 1 disk and 7.3-2 on the other. &lt;BR /&gt;When I want to boot VMS 8.3 I use Command View to make this disk accessible to the host and set the 7.3-2 disk to no present.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Is there a way I could automate this using SSSU. If so could an example be given please.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Thanks for any help.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Regards,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Paul&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>Absolutely no problem! SSSU is just made for these tasks.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Use the "ADD LUN" and "DELETE LUN" commands.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;For the format of "ADD LUN", check the output of "CAPTURE CONFIGURATION" - "DELETE LUN" just uses the same path.</description>

      <description>Hi,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;confusing as it may sound, DELETE LUN just removes a presentation. DELETE VDISK would delete the Vdisk and the data on it.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;From the SSSU User's Guide:&lt;BR /&gt;The DELETE LUN command removes access to a virtual disk from a host.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;A href="http://h20000.www2.hp.com/bc/docs/support/SupportManual/c00605847/c00605847.pdf" target="_blank"&gt;http://h20000.www2.hp.com/bc/docs/support/SupportManual/c00605847/c00605847.pdf&lt;/A&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Regards,&lt;BR /&gt;Stephen</description>

      <description>"ADD LUN" maps an existing virtual disk into a host's LUN address space and "DELETE LUN" removes that mapping - it DOES NOT delete existing virtual disks. I know it, as I have used these commands a number of times.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Unfortunately the term "LUN" is used for many different things, so I can understand your confusion.</description>
